Gramercy Park Rent Report — May 2025

Asking rents in ZIP 90047, Los Angeles, from 82 listings.

Median 1BR rent in Gramercy Park was $1,950 in May 2025, down 13.2% (−$297) from April 2025 and up 2.6% year-over-year. The middle half of 1BR listings asked between $1,800 and $2,000. That puts Gramercy Park $245 below the Los Angeles citywide 1BR median of $2,195. The month's figures are based on 82 listings across 10 bedroom categories.
